    Great advice. It is also a good practice to call your local title company and get the current recorded documents prior to the appointment.     Not only is LinkedIn a great way to meet new people it is also a way to add value to the relationships we have already built. By inviting people you already do business with to join your network, you are helping them to grow their sphere as well! When you invite your favorite lenders, you can introduce them to other agents and potential clients, and they can see the value in making you a preferred recommendation. How many people does your hair stylist know? How about your mechanic? Many people paint their home or replace tired carpting before listing a home. Make friends with service providers and set the stage for your mutual success.
